StoredWorkflowOperation.java
package org.hammer.audio.workflow.collaboration.store;
import java.time.Instant;
import java.util.Objects;
import java.util.Optional;
import org.hammer.audio.workflow.WorkflowOperation;
/**
* Immutable accepted operation read back from durable collaboration history.
*
* @param sessionId owning collaboration-session identifier
* @param operationId stable idempotency identifier for the semantic operation
* @param actorId actor that authored the operation
* @param operationType stable semantic operation type
* @param occurredAt operation occurrence timestamp
* @param sequence durable session event sequence
* @param revision semantic revision produced by the operation
* @param payload deterministic serialized identity payload
* @param bodyVersion version of the reconstructible operation body, or zero for a legacy row
* @param operationBody complete operation body, or {@code null} for a legacy row
* @param command durable normal/undo/redo command relation
*/
public record StoredWorkflowOperation(
String sessionId,
String operationId,
String actorId,
String operationType,
Instant occurredAt,
long sequence,
long revision,
String payload,
int bodyVersion,
String operationBody,
WorkflowOperationCommandMetadata command) {
public StoredWorkflowOperation {
sessionId = requireNotBlank(sessionId, "sessionId");
operationId = requireNotBlank(operationId, "operationId");
actorId = requireNotBlank(actorId, "actorId");
operationType = requireNotBlank(operationType, "operationType");
Objects.requireNonNull(occurredAt, "occurredAt");
requirePositive(sequence, "sequence");
requirePositive(revision, "revision");
payload = requireNotBlank(payload, "payload");
if (bodyVersion < 0) {
throw new IllegalArgumentException("bodyVersion must be >= 0");
}
if (bodyVersion == 0) {
if (operationBody != null && !operationBody.isBlank()) {
throw new IllegalArgumentException("legacy operation body must be absent");
}
operationBody = null;
} else {
operationBody = requireNotBlank(operationBody, "operationBody");
}
command = Objects.requireNonNull(command, "command");
}
/** Returns whether this operation can be reconstructed for semantic undo/redo. */
public boolean hasOperationBody() {
return bodyVersion > 0;
}
/** Reconstructs the operation when a versioned body is available. */
public Optional<WorkflowOperation> operation() {
return hasOperationBody()
? Optional.of(WorkflowOperationBodyCodec.decode(bodyVersion, operationBody))
: Optional.empty();
}
private static String requireNotBlank(String value, String name) {
Objects.requireNonNull(value, name);
if (value.isBlank()) {
throw new IllegalArgumentException(name + " must not be blank");
}
return value;
}
private static void requirePositive(long value, String name) {
if (value <= 0) {
throw new IllegalArgumentException(name + " must be > 0");
}
}
}
